Boris Johnson has said he wants to be prime minister well into the next decade. However the PM is facing mounting criticism over the Partygate scandal, the cost of living crisis and recent poor by-election results. ameliaajenne reports.

Boris Johnson has insisted he wants to be in office until well into the next decade – claiming what the government has achieved was “quite exceptional”.

Mr Johnson has been facing mounting criticism after the Conservatives’ disastrous showing in Thursday’s by-elections – among backbenchers already angry over the Partygate scandal and the cost of living crisis.
